Introduction

RoboCop is a legendary character in science fiction, first appearing in the 1987 film of the same name. The movie’s protagonist, Alex Murphy, is a Detroit police officer who is mortally wounded and transformed into a cyborg law enforcement officer known as RoboCop. Since his inception, RoboCop has become an iconic figure, and his arsenal has been a topic of fascination among fans. In this article, we’ll explore the question: What gun does RoboCop use?
